Output 76eaee13abcc2890624b0433ac3e7e12fd3e8c3b6819ecbe97e2b1261aaed8b6:4

value
360494689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26f74d27dff343bb7edc742c601a402a1b067d63 OP_EQUALVERIFY OP_CHECKSIG
address
14Z2w6JHng9Ry6JeD7b6C5fud3uWtgoN2f
transaction
76eaee13abcc2890624b0433ac3e7e12fd3e8c3b6819ecbe97e2b1261aaed8b6
spent
true